What crew-serve means for concessions
Crew-serve describes a staffed station where one or more team members operate multiple concurrent dispensing points rather than each staff member running a single manual pour. The four-station configuration (120 in W x 45 in D, dedicated 120V/20A circuit or 208V power) is built for exactly this kind of concentrated, staffed throughput.
Matching configuration to concession volume
A countertop unit, pouring in as little as 5 seconds per drink, can work for smaller concession points or secondary stands. For high-traffic concession stands facing concentrated rushes, the four-station configuration supports higher concurrent throughput, with an average pour time of 6 to 9 seconds per drink. That throughput figure reflects observed peak demand across multiple locations, not a guarantee at every venue, and shouldn’t be combined with the countertop unit’s separate pour-time figure.
Space and installation for crew-serve stands
Concession stand footprints are often built around existing counter and queue layouts, so knowing your configuration’s exact dimensions matters early in planning. The four-station unit measures 120 in W x 45 in D. Confirm exact utility routing, including power and any water or drainage needs, with your facilities team before finalizing placement.

Frequently Asked Questions
How much throughput can a crew-serve station handle?
The four-station configuration has an observed peak throughput of up to 35 drinks in five minutes per unit during high-volume periods, with an average pour time of 6 to 9 seconds per drink. This is measured per unit, not per individual station.
How much space does a crew-serve station need?
The four-station configuration measures 120 in W x 45 in D and runs on a dedicated 120V/20A circuit or 208V power depending on cold-plate versus chiller setup.
